Twomile Creek
Twomile Creek is a stream in Cross, Arkansas. Twomile Creek is situated nearby to the hamlet Pittinger, as well as near the village Hickory Ridge.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Hickory Ridge
Village
Hickory Ridge is a city in Cross County, Arkansas, United States. The population was 272 at the 2010 census. Always a small farming community with an economy based on agriculture, a post office was first established in 1875, but the community did not incorporate until 1949. Hickory Ridge is situated 4 miles west of Twomile Creek.
